PRESIDENT OF THE UNITED STATES.
R elating
to
S ilver
By the President of the United States of America A PROCLAMATION
WHEREAS by Proclamation No. 2092 of August 9, 1934, the United States m ints were directed to receive for coinage or for addition to the monetary stocks of the United States silver situated on August 9, 1934, in the continental United States, including the Territory of Alaska; and WHEREAS such proclamation provides, in part;
Notice is hereby given that I reserve the right by virtue of the authority vested in me to revoke or modify this Proc lamation as the interest of the United States may seem to require.
AND WHEREAS I find that the interest of the United States requires the revocation, except as herein provided, of the said proclamation:
NOW, THEREFORE, I, FRANKLIN D. ROOSEVELT, Presi dent of the United States of America, under and by virtue of the authority vested in me by section 43 b 2, Title IH of the act of May 12, 1933, 48 Stat. 52, as amended, and the Silver Purchase Act of 1934 48 Stat. 1178, and by virtue of all other authority in me vested, do hereby revoke the said Proclamation No. 2092 of August 9,1934, except as to the pro visions thereof relating to settlem ent for silver received by the United States coinage mints pursuant to Proclamation No.
2067 of December 21, 1933, which provisions shall not be affected by this proclamation.
Notice is hereby given that I reserve the right by virtue of the authority vested in me to revoke or modify this procla mation as the interest of the United States may seem to require.
IN WITNESS WHEREOF, I have hereunto set my hand and caused the seal of the United States to be affixed.
DONE at the City of W ashington this 28" day of April in the year of our Lord nineteen hundred and thirty seal eight, and of the Independence of the United States of America the one hundred and sixty-second.
F ranklin D R oosevelt By the President:
S umner W elles
Acting Secretary of State.
No. 2282
